Warning Signs You Need Drywall Water Damage Repair
Don’t ignore these warning signs, or you could end up with a much bigger problem on your hands. Water damage can cause structural issues, health risks, and costly repairs. Catch it early, and you can save yourself a lot of stress and expense.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
That lingering smell could be a sign of mold growth. Don’t delay – call us to assess the damage and prevent further problems.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
These signs often show water damage. Don’t try to paint over it – call us to fix the problem before it gets worse.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
These stains can show water damage behind the drywall. Don’t ignore them – call us to assess the damage and fix it quickly.
Warped or Buckled Drywall
This is a clear sign of water damage. Don’t delay – call us to repair or replace the damaged drywall.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Don’t ignore these signs – they can show a health risk. Call us to assess the damage and fix it quickly.
Water Pooling on Floors or Counters
This is a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it – call us to assess the damage and fix it quickly.
Drywall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small area of water damage, less than 2 sq ft | Yes | No | You can probably handle a small repair yourself. |
| Water damage behind wal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Our team has the equipment and expertise to access these areas. |
| Large area of water damage, affecting multiple rooms | No | Yes | You’ll need our team’s specialized equipment and expertise to handle a job of this size. |
| Water damage has caused structural issues | No | Yes | Our team has the expertise to assess and repair structural damage. |
| Water damage has caused health risks, such as mold or mildew | No | Yes | Our team has the equipment and expertise to handle health risks like mold and mildew. |
| Water damage has caused electrical issues | No | Yes | Our team has the expertise to assess and repair electrical issues. |

Drywall Water Damage Repair Cost in Milner, GA
Estimating the cost of drywall water damage repair can be tricky, as it dep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Milner, GA. But, here are some rough estimates for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Estimate |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Drywall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of repair |
| Final Inspection |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of repair |
